Workshop on ‘The Biopolitics of Race and Gender in Theory and Political Practice’
The Centre for Critical Thought is hosting a workshop on ‘The Biopolitics of Race and Gender in Theory and Political Practice’ on Saturday 5 and Sunday 6 December 2015. Bridging the gap between biopolitical philosophy and the research of biopolitics … Continue reading

‘Marxism, Religion and Ideology: Themes from David McLellan’ book launch – 2pm on 11 November 2015
The Centre for Critical Thought and the School of Politics and International Relations would like to invite you to the book launch of Marxism, Religion and Ideology: Themes from David McLellan (Routledge, 2015). To celebrate this publication we have organised … Continue reading
